The Gloomy 2022 HotX original top refers to a specific piece within the broader "Gloomy" aesthetic that trended in 2022, often associated with a dark, moody, or "Goth-glam" style. While "HotX" specifically may refer to a niche original design or a particular listing on platforms like Hot Topic (which frequently collaborates on such aesthetics), the style was defined by the following elements: Design Aesthetics & Key Features
Goth-Glam Influence: The 2022 season saw a major re-emergence of the goth trend, characterized by all-black palettes, leather, and lace. "Gloomy" original tops typically featured these textures to create a moody, dramatic look.
"Avant Apocalypse" Details: Many original tops from this period embraced an "end-of-the-world" aesthetic. This included:
Asymmetry & Deconstruction: Raw hems or non-formulaic layering.
Muted Color Palettes: Sooty, charcoal, and dark earth tones instead of bright colors.
Distressed Fabrics: Knitwear that looked intentionally worn or damaged, leaning into a survivalist or grunge look.
Corsetry & Silhouette: Tops often incorporated corset-like structures, which were a top trend in 2022, seen in various forms from satin to strapless. Contextual Trends
The "Wednesday" Effect: The popularity of the Netflix series Wednesday in late 2022 solidified the "gloomy" aesthetic, driving mass interest in monochrome collared blouses and lacey textures. To help me find exactly what you're looking
Subversive Basics: This trend involved taking simple garments (like a basic top) and adding cut-outs, sheer mesh, or heavy straps to make them "subversive" and edgy. Retail Availability
